Frequently asked questions about hotels in Jordan

  • What are the best landmarks to visit in Jordan?

    For iconic landmarks, Petra's Treasury is a must-see, a breathtaking Nabataean city carved into sandstone cliffs. Jerash, one of the best-preserved Roman cities outside Italy, offers stunning colonnaded streets and temples. The Citadel in Amman, overlooking the city, boasts impressive Roman ruins and a museum. Wadi Rum, a protected desert reserve, presents dramatic landscapes perfect for exploring. Mount Nebo, where Moses is said to have viewed the Promised Land, provides panoramic views.

  • What are some must-do activities in Jordan?

    Floating in the Dead Sea, experiencing its unique high salinity, is a quintessential Jordanian activity. Exploring Petra's Siq, a narrow gorge leading to the Treasury, is unforgettable. A jeep tour through Wadi Rum's desert landscape is thrilling. Hiking up Mount Nebo for the views is rewarding. Visiting Jerash's ancient ruins allows one to step back in time. A cooking class focusing on Jordanian cuisine offers a unique cultural experience.

  • When is the ideal time to visit Jordan?

    Spring (March-May) and autumn (September-November) offer the most pleasant weather, with warm days and cool nights, ideal for exploring. Summer (June-August) can be extremely hot, especially in the south, while winter (December-February) can be chilly, particularly in the mountains, with occasional rain.

  • Are credit cards widely accepted in Jordan?

    Credit cards are accepted in most larger hotels, restaurants, and shops, particularly in tourist areas. However, it's advisable to carry some Jordanian Dinars (JOD) for smaller establishments and local markets.
  • What are the largest airports in Jordan?

    Queen Alia International Airport (AMM) in Amman is the main international airport. There are smaller airports, but AMM handles the vast majority of international flights.
  • Are there any unwritten rules of behaviour visitors should know about Jordan?

    Modest dress, especially when visiting religious sites, is appreciated. Public displays of affection are generally discouraged. It's polite to greet people with a handshake (men) or a nod (women). Right-hand use for eating and receiving items is customary. Removing your shoes before entering some homes and mosques is expected.
  • What local specialties should you try in Jordan?

    Mansaf, the national dish, is a must-try, consisting of lamb cooked in a fermented dried yogurt sauce served with rice. Maqluba, an upside-down rice dish with meat and vegetables, is another popular option. Knafeh, a sweet cheese pastry soaked in syrup, is a delicious dessert. Try also falafel, hummus and various mezze dishes.

  • What are the most common travel mistakes tourists make in Jordan?

    Underestimating the heat, especially in summer, is a common mistake. Not planning enough time for Petra is another; it requires a full day, if not more, to explore properly. Failing to bring suitable clothing, especially modest attire for religious sites, is also frequent.
  • What are some hidden gems to explore in Jordan?

    Ajloun Castle, a well-preserved medieval castle, offers stunning views. Umm Qais, an ancient city with Roman ruins and breathtaking views of the Sea of Galilee, is often overlooked. Dana Biosphere Reserve provides opportunities for hiking and exploring diverse landscapes. The less-visited southern parts of Wadi Rum offer a more secluded desert experience.
